$60K in Honolulu = $31,290 in Missoula
Your $60K salary in Honolulu (COL 186) has the same purchasing power as $31,290 in Missoula (COL 97). Missoula is cheaper โ your money goes 48% further there.
Budget breakdown โ $60K in both cities
What $60K actually buys you in each city after taxes and core expenses.
| Expense | Honolulu $60K | Missoula $60K (same salary) |
|---|---|---|
| Monthly take-home | $3,243 | $3,453 |
| 1BR rent | $3,200 | $1,300 |
| Groceries | $456 | $376 |
| Transport | $70 | $45 |
| Utilities | $185 | $145 |
| Internet | $75 | $68 |
| Left after essentials | -$743/month | $1,519/month |

How is the salary equivalent calculated?
The equivalent salary is calculated by multiplying your current salary by the ratio of the two cities' overall cost of living indices: $60K ร (97 รท 186) = $31,290. This adjusts for differences in housing, food, transport, and general cost of living.
